Revenue On-Line Service - Latest enhancements to the service

Revenue's latest eBrief provides a summary of the main changes included in the latest Revenue On-Line (ROS) release on 9 July 2007.
Dual agents - the facility is provided for employers to nominate two different agents or payroll firms to administer their payroll affairs. This applies to customers who wish to have one agent nominated to look after the payroll for their employees and another agent to file their Payroll returns - e.g. P30, P35 etc.
Access control by form - Using the Admin Services facility, ROS administrators can now allocate permissions to holders of sub-certificates by form type. A particular sub-certificate holder could now have permission to file P45s but not to file other forms - e.g. P30s or P35s etc.
Amended ROS Debit Instructions - ROS now provides a facility to amend an ROS Debit Instruction (RDI) to add tax types not already associated with the RDI and to amend all details of the bank account associated with an existing RDI - i.e. bank account number, bank sort code and bank account name.
New Employee Form to include P46 - This is an enhancement to the New Employee Form (P45 Part 3). Using this revised form, employers can now notify Revenue of a new employee's commencement, regardless of whether or not the employee has provided a P45 Part 3 from the previous employer. Where possible, Revenue recommends that employers use the P45 Part 3 option to minimise delay in the issue of a new tax credit certificate for the employee.
Revenue hopes to provide access to these PAYE Online Services to practitioners for their PAYE clients before the end of 2007.
